Medieval Faire returns to Port Gamble | News brief
June 4, 2010 · Updated 11:37 AM
PORT GAMBLE — The regional king and queen of the Society of Creative Anachronisms will hold court in Port Gamble this weekend during the Kitsap Medieval Faire. Along with royalty, the festival will feature demonstrations of horsemanship, sword fighting and archery.
The fair runs 10 a.m. to 5 p.m. on Saturday and 10 a.m. to 2 p.m. on Sunday. See full schedules at www.kitsapmedievalfaire.org.
